Frequently Asked Questions

What is the CMS rating for Trucare Living Centers - Selma?▾
Trucare Living Centers - Selma has an overall CMS rating of 2 out of 5 stars, with a health inspection rating of 3/5, staffing rating of 1/5, and quality measures rating of 4/5. This facility is rated below average.
How much does Trucare Living Centers - Selma cost per month?▾
While individual facility pricing is not publicly available, the median nursing home cost in Texas is $5,996/month for a semi-private room and $7,300/month for a private room (Genworth/CareScout 2024). Trucare Living Centers - Selma participates in Medicare and Medicaid, which may cover some or all costs depending on eligibility.
Has Trucare Living Centers - Selma had any health inspection violations?▾
Trucare Living Centers - Selma had 9 deficiency citations in its most recent health inspection (Feb 13, 2026). The current CMS dataset records no fines for this facility.
What are the staffing levels at Trucare Living Centers - Selma?▾
Trucare Living Centers - Selma provides 3.41 total nursing staff hours per resident per day, including 0.41 RN hours, 0.74 LPN hours, and 2.26 nurse aide hours. The total staff turnover rate is 66.3%.
How many beds does Trucare Living Centers - Selma have?▾
Trucare Living Centers - Selma has 128 certified beds with an average of 75.8 residents per day, resulting in approximately 59% occupancy. The facility is For profit - Corporation owned.
